老师的编程课堂是什么

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    老师的编程课堂是一个富有创造力和互动性的学习环境。在这个课堂中,老师将学习编程的概念与实践相结合,通过一系列的教学方法和活动,帮助学生全面了解编程的基础知识和技能。

    首先,在老师的编程课堂中,学生将学习编程的基本概念,如变量、循环、条件语句等。通过讲解和示范,老师会对这些概念进行解释和说明,确保学生对编程的基础知识有清晰的理解。此外,老师还会引导学生进行实际的编程练习,让他们亲自动手实践所学的知识。

    其次,在老师的编程课堂中,学生将参与各种互动和合作活动,以提高他们的编程能力。例如,老师可能组织学生进行小组项目,让他们在团队合作中学习如何编写代码、解决问题和优化程序。此外,老师还会安排编程挑战和比赛,激发学生的创造力和竞争意识。通过这些活动,学生可以互相学习和分享经验,共同提高编程技能。

    此外,老师的编程课堂还注重培养学生的问题解决能力和创新思维。在编程过程中,学生可能会遇到各种挑战和困难,例如程序bug、逻辑错误等。老师会鼓励学生主动思考和尝试解决问题,同时给予指导和支持。通过解决问题的过程,学生可以培养自己的逻辑思维、分析能力和创新意识。

    总而言之,老师的编程课堂是一个富有激情和创造力的学习环境,通过结合基础知识讲解、实践操作和互动合作等多种教学方法,帮助学生全面了解和掌握编程的技能和思维方式。这样的课堂不仅可以提升学生的编程能力,还可以培养他们的创新精神和问题解决能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    老师的编程课堂是一种教授计算机编程知识和技能的教学环境。在老师的编程课堂中,学生将接触到编程的基本概念、语言和技术,并通过实践项目和练习来提高他们的编程能力。以下是老师的编程课堂的一些特点:

    1. 组织结构:老师的编程课堂通常由老师和学生组成。老师充当导师的角色,负责教授知识并指导学生的学习进程。学生则通过听课、阅读材料、完成作业等方式来学习编程知识。

    2. 课程内容:老师的编程课堂涵盖了广泛的主题,包括编程语言的基础知识、软件开发的概念、算法和数据结构等。课程内容通常根据学生的水平和需求有所调整,以确保他们能够有效地掌握所学的知识。

    3. 交互式学习:老师的编程课堂注重学生的主动参与和互动。老师会提供实践项目和练习,以帮助学生将所学的概念应用到实际情境中。此外,老师还鼓励学生之间的合作和互相学习,通过小组项目和讨论来促进学术和技术交流。

    4. 实践机会:在老师的编程课堂中,学生将有机会进行实际的编程练习和项目开发。这些实践机会旨在帮助学生巩固所学的知识,培养解决问题和创造性思维的能力。学生可以通过编写代码、调试程序和创建应用程序来实践他们的编程技能。

    5. 反馈和评估:在老师的编程课堂中,老师提供反馈和评估来评估学生的学习进展。这包括分析学生的作业、项目和考试结果,并提供建议和指导以帮助学生改进。同时,学生也可以提出问题和寻求帮助,以确保他们充分理解和掌握所学的知识。

    总之,老师的编程课堂是一个富有互动性和实践性的学习环境,旨在帮助学生掌握编程技能并培养解决问题的能力。通过在课堂上的教学和实践活动,学生可以建立坚实的编程基础,并在未来的职业生涯中应用这些技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    老师的编程课堂是指在教授编程知识和技能的过程中,老师使用的教学方法、操作流程和教学活动。下面将根据这些方面进行详细的讲解。

    一、教学方法

    1. 讲授法:老师传授编程知识和技能,通过讲解理论知识、介绍编程语言和工具的功能等方式,使学生对编程有一定的了解。
    2. 示范法:老师通过实际操作编写代码,展示编程的过程和方法,让学生能够直观地感受到代码的运行结果。
    3. 练习法:老师提供一些编程练习题或项目,让学生通过实际编写代码来巩固和应用所学知识,提高编程能力。
    4. 互动式教学:老师鼓励学生积极参与课堂讨论和问答环节,帮助学生解决遇到的问题,促进学生之间的合作与交流。

    二、操作流程

    1. 熟悉开发环境:老师会向学生介绍常用的编程开发环境,如IDE(集成开发环境)等,并指导学生安装和配置相应的软件。
    2. 学习编程语言:老师会逐步介绍编程语言的基本语法、数据类型、变量、运算符等知识点,让学生能够理解和掌握编程语言的基础知识。
    3. 编写代码:在学习了编程语言的基础知识后,老师会给学生提供一些编程练习题或项目,让学生动手实践编程,通过编写代码来巩固所学知识。
    4. 调试和测试:在编写代码过程中,学生可能会遇到一些错误和问题,老师会教授调试代码和测试的方法,帮助学生解决问题,确保代码的正确性和可靠性。
    5. 项目实战:在掌握了基本的编程知识和技能后,老师会组织学生参与一些实际的项目,让学生能够应用所学知识解决实际问题,培养学生的动手能力和创新思维。

    三、教学活动

    1. 理论讲解:老师通过课堂讲解、投影演示等方式,向学生介绍编程的基本概念、原理和应用。
    2. 代码示范:老师会在课堂上展示一些编程实例,演示代码的编写过程和效果,让学生能够直观地了解代码的实际应用。
    3. 互动讨论:老师鼓励学生参与课堂讨论,提出问题和观点,以加深对编程知识的理解和运用。
    4. 小组合作:老师组织学生分成小组,进行编程项目或练习的完成,培养学生的合作能力和团队精神。
    5. 课后作业:老师会布置一些编程作业,让学生在课后继续巩固和应用所学知识,提高编程能力。

    通过以上的教学方式、操作流程和教学活动,老师可以有效地传授编程知识和技能,提高学生的编程水平和能力。同时,老师还会根据学生的实际情况和需求进行个性化教学,帮助学生解决遇到的问题,推动学生在编程领域的进步和发展。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部